Crema's Take
“HomeGrown is a beloved brunch destination in West Des Moines that transforms a simple coffee stop into a full culinary experience, with Instagram-worthy dishes like cherry pistachio French toast and avocado toast that taste as thoughtful as they look. The space itself feels intentionally designed to linger in—part cozy neighborhood gathering spot, part refined brunch hall—with a breakfast bar, booths, and outdoor seating that invites you to stay awhile, and the genuinely kind service makes you feel genuinely welcomed. Come hungry and arrive early or with a reservation, especially on weekends, because this is the kind of place where locals and travelers alike willingly hunt for parking to get their table.”
